Bug Description
Binary package hint: kubuntu-docs
Visit help:/kubuntu/
Result: Visited links such as Next and the pages you've seen appear in a horrendous pink; holding down the left mouse button on a link makes it turn red.
A visited link should dim slightly, not turn pink; since pressing makes a dotted box appear, no color change is necessary.
Compare with e.g. help:/gwenview/ in Konqueror.
